SafeTALK training in Benton County

SafeTALK is a 4-hour suicide alertness training. It prepares participants to notice signs of suicide and take action by connecting someone to life-saving support. This training is provided by the Benton County Healthy Communities team and is open to everyone aged 18 and over.

Participants will learn to notice when someone is struggling and connect them with help and build practical skills break down stigma around suicide.

More information

  • Date: July 10, 2026
  • Location: Corvallis, register for details
  • No cost to attend
  • Continuing education unit (CEU) credits are available

    Resources and information for SNAP recipients

    The Oregon Department of Human Services (ODHS) is making changes to the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) which start June 1, 2026. These changes are in response to the federal bill HR1 that significantly expanded SNAP work rules and changed other eligibility requirements.     Oregon Health Insurance Marketplace annual report

    The Oregon Health Insurance Marketplace released its 2025 Annual Report today, highlighting new insights into affordability trends for 2026 marketplace coverage. Key findings include significant increases in average monthly premiums and financial assistance, decreases in premium tax credits, and shifts in the types of plans selected by consumers.
